Over the past 28 years, there have been 54 property sales recorded in the HA1 1SL postcode area. The highest sale price reached £895,000, while the most recent sale was a property sold in September 2024 for £255,000.
The estimated average property value in HA1 1SL currently stands at £529,727, which is roughly in line with the city average (within ±8%), suggesting property prices reflect broader market trends.
In terms of size, the average price per square metre is approximately £5,958.
Property prices in HA1 1SL have risen by 2.2% over the past year , with a total increase of 15.4% over the past five years, and a long-term rise of 32.6% over the past decade.
The most common type of property sold in the area is flat, making up around 59% of transactions , followed by semi-detached and detached.
Housing in HA1 1SL is predominantly owner-occupied, with an estimated 56% of homes being lived in by the owners.
